See-Through FireplaceEuropean influence is evident in the stone and stucco exterior of this two-story home, where a tall transom window over the front door floods the two-story entry with light. Inside, an open floor plan maximizes space. Near the vaulted master suite, a wonderful balcony overlooks the entry. The formal living-dining room is sited off the entry. In back, where informality reigns, the great room and the hearth room share a see-through fireplace. A dining bay and a marvelous kitchen are extensions of the hearth room. A food-preparation island, pantry closet, built-in desk and tons of cabinets are featured. The master suite occupies an entire side of the second floor. The upscale two-compartment master bath includes an enormous walk-in closet, a sunken garden tub set in a bay, twin sinks and a walk-in shower. Completing the upper story are a laundry room, another full bath, bonus space over the garage and two family bedrooms, one with a built-in desk. Foundation: basement standard. The main level has nine-foot ceilings unless otherwise noted. | |
